36选7彩票开奖号码查询系统开发与应用36选7开奖号码结果查询
系统需求分析
-
用户需求
- 用户希望通过系统快速查询36选7彩票的最新开奖号码。
- 用户希望查看历史开奖数据,以便分析彩票的出号规律。
- 用户需要查看开奖号码的详细信息,包括开奖时间、开奖号码、开奖区等。
- 用户希望系统具有一定的交互性,能够通过网页或移动端访问。
-
功能需求
- 实时查询功能:用户可以在系统中实时查看最新的36选7彩票开奖号码。
- 历史数据查询:用户可以查询过去一定时间内(如一周、一个月)的开奖记录。
- 数据统计:系统能够统计各号码的出现频率、冷热号等信息。
- 用户管理:系统需要支持用户注册、登录、修改密码等功能。
- 数据安全:系统需要确保用户数据和开奖数据的安全性,防止数据泄露或篡改。
系统设计
-
系统架构
36选7彩票开奖号码查询系统采用分层架构设计,包括数据层、业务层和表现层。- 数据层:负责存储开奖数据和用户信息,使用MySQL数据库。
- 业务层:负责数据的业务逻辑处理,如数据查询、统计、验证等。
- 表现层:负责前端界面的开发,包括网页界面和移动端界面。
-
功能模块
- 用户管理模块:用于用户注册、登录、信息修改等功能。
- 开奖号码查询模块:用户可以通过输入日期或筛选条件查询开奖号码。
- 历史数据查询模块:用户可以查看过去一定时间内的开奖记录。
- 数据统计模块:系统能够统计各号码的出现频率、冷热号等信息。
- 数据安全模块:包括数据加密、权限管理等功能。
系统开发过程
-
需求分析与设计
在系统开发之前,需要对用户需求和功能需求进行详细分析,并与相关方进行沟通,确保系统设计符合实际需求,设计过程中,使用了UML(统一建模语言)进行系统架构设计,并绘制了功能流程图和数据流图。 -
系统开发
系统开发分为以下几个阶段:- 需求分析阶段:完成需求文档的编写和系统设计。
- 系统设计阶段:完成系统架构图、功能模块设计和数据库设计。
- 开发实现阶段:使用Java语言开发系统,前端使用Vue.js框架,后端使用Spring Boot框架。
- 测试阶段:对系统进行功能测试、性能测试和安全测试。
- 优化阶段:根据测试结果对系统进行优化,提升用户体验。
-
数据库设计
系统使用MySQL数据库存储开奖数据和用户信息。- 开奖数据表:存储36选7彩票的开奖号码、开奖时间、开奖区等信息。
- 用户信息表:存储用户的基本信息、登录状态、修改密码记录等。
- 历史数据表:存储过去一定时间内的开奖记录,用于历史数据查询。
-
前端开发
前端使用Vue.js框架开发,支持PC端和移动端的访问,前端界面设计简洁直观,用户可以通过输入筛选条件(如日期、开奖区等)查询开奖号码。- 用户管理界面:用户可以通过输入用户名和密码登录,也可以通过注册新用户。
- 开奖号码查询界面:用户可以通过输入日期或筛选条件查询开奖号码。
- 历史数据查询界面:用户可以查看过去一定时间内的开奖记录。
- 数据统计界面:用户可以查看各号码的出现频率、冷热号等信息。
-
后端开发
后端使用Spring Boot框架开发,支持RESTful API接口。- 用户管理接口:实现用户注册、登录、信息修改等功能。
- 开奖号码查询接口:实现实时查询开奖号码的功能。
- 历史数据查询接口:实现历史数据查询的功能。
- 数据统计接口:实现数据统计功能,如各号码的出现频率统计。
-
测试与优化
系统在开发完成后,需要进行全面的测试,包括功能测试、性能测试和安全测试。- 功能测试:测试系统是否能够正确实现用户需求,包括用户管理、开奖号码查询、历史数据查询等。
- 性能测试:测试系统在高并发情况下的性能,确保系统能够稳定运行。
- 安全测试:测试系统是否能够有效保护用户数据和开奖数据的安全,防止数据泄露或篡改。
在测试过程中,发现了一些问题,例如系统在高并发情况下会出现延迟,于是对后端接口进行了优化,提升了系统的性能。
系统实现细节
-
前端实现细节
- 前端使用Vue.js框架,支持响应式设计,可以在PC端和移动端访问。
- 前端界面设计简洁直观,用户可以通过输入筛选条件查询开奖号码。
- 前端使用JavaScript实现数据绑定,将后端返回的数据传递给前端,供用户查看。
- 前端还实现了用户管理功能,包括用户注册、登录、信息修改等功能。
-
后端实现细节
- 后端使用Spring Boot框架,支持RESTful API接口,方便与其他系统集成。
- 后端使用MySQL数据库存储数据,确保数据的准确性和安全性。
- 后端实现用户管理接口,包括用户注册、登录、信息修改等功能。
- 后端实现开奖号码查询接口,支持实时查询开奖号码。
- 后端实现历史数据查询接口,支持查看过去一定时间内的开奖记录。
- 后端实现数据统计接口,支持统计各号码的出现频率、冷热号等信息。
-
数据库设计细节
- 开奖数据表:存储36选7彩票的开奖号码、开奖时间、开奖区等信息。
- 用户信息表:存储用户的基本信息、登录状态、修改密码记录等。
- 历史数据表:存储过去一定时间内的开奖记录,用于历史数据查询。
-
前端界面设计细节
- 前端界面设计简洁直观,用户可以通过输入筛选条件查询开奖号码。
- 前端使用Vue.js框架,支持响应式设计,可以在PC端和移动端访问。
- 前端使用JavaScript实现数据绑定,将后端返回的数据传递给前端,供用户查看。
- 前端还实现了用户管理功能,包括用户注册、登录、信息修改等功能。
-
后端接口设计细节
- 用户管理接口:实现用户注册、登录、信息修改等功能。
- 开奖号码查询接口:实现实时查询开奖号码的功能。
- 历史数据查询接口:实现历史数据查询的功能。
- 数据统计接口:实现数据统计功能,如各号码的出现频率统计。
系统测试与优化
-
功能测试
在系统开发完成后,进行了全面的功能测试,确保系统能够正确实现用户需求,测试包括用户管理、开奖号码查询、历史数据查询、数据统计等功能。 -
性能测试
系统在高并发情况下运行良好,能够稳定处理大量的用户请求,通过性能测试,发现了一些性能瓶颈,于是对后端接口进行了优化,提升了系统的性能。 -
安全测试
系统在开发过程中,注重数据的安全性,使用了加密传输、权限管理等功能,确保用户数据和开奖数据的安全性。
系统应用与展望
-
系统应用
36选7彩票开奖号码查询系统在彩票机构中得到了广泛应用,方便了彩民查询开奖号码,提升了彩票机构的服务水平,系统还支持其他类型的彩票,如双色球、北京赛车等。 -
未来展望
可以进一步优化系统,- 引入人工智能技术,提升数据统计和分析能力。
- 支持更多类型的彩票,满足不同彩民的需求。
- 提升系统的安全性,确保数据更加安全。
- 支持移动端的增强功能,如离线查询、数据导出等。
发表评论